Babita Rani is a scholar working on Plant Science, Molecular Biology and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Babita Rani has authored 37 papers receiving a total of 869 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 24 papers in Plant Science, 7 papers in Molecular Biology and 6 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Babita Rani’s work include Rice Cultivation and Yield Improvement (7 papers), Plant Stress Responses and Tolerance (6 papers) and Corrosion Behavior and Inhibition (6 papers). Babita Rani is often cited by papers focused on Rice Cultivation and Yield Improvement (7 papers), Plant Stress Responses and Tolerance (6 papers) and Corrosion Behavior and Inhibition (6 papers). Babita Rani collaborates with scholars based in India, South Korea and Saudi Arabia. Babita Rani's co-authors include Bharathi Bai J. Basu, A. Nityananda Shetty, Anup Pandith, Asha Kawatra, Ashwani Kumar, N. G. Karanth, Nisha Kumari, Raghuraj Singh Chouhan, A. S. Nandwal and Sundaram Balasubramanian and has published in prestigious journals such as Corrosion Science, Biosensors and Bioelectronics and Sustainability.
